Looking back at your preliminary task what do you feel you have learnt in progression from it to full product? I personally feel like I have come a long way from the prelim task to now as I have improved my knowledge when using different technologies and I feel that I have learnt more when it has come to editing, making the camera stable and using the different camera angles to represent the character appropriately. I feel that as a group we didn’t integrate any of our prelim task into our horror opening. For one we were all in different groups and for two we didn’t use as much dialogue as that is one of the main horror conventions, to use less dialogue so we didn’t necessarily integrate any of the features and techniques other than an establishing shot at the beginning to set the scene. I feel my editing improved from the prelim task even to the rough cut and then to the final cut. I have definitely gained more knowledge when editing sounds, footage and text within the scenes. I also now know how to download and upload the clips onto final cut pro and shorten or lengthen the duration of it a lot quicker than before. I definitely have gained more knowledge from this task as I know how to edit appropriately and include sound, filters and use other techniques to improve the footage. I know how to film to suit the scene and character and how the angles actually present the character.
